Marathon Man 04-02-2022 04:29 PM

These "floating orbs" as they are called have been proven to be dust. The particle of dust is too close to the lens and is out of focus. Also, because it is close to the light source, it appears bright. Ghost chasers have claimed for years that they are proof of the supernatural. But, they are just dust.
